Space Foundation Joins Italian Partners for New Space Economy Expoforum 2019

Written by: Space Foundation Editorial Team

CO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o. (Oct. 3, 2018) – While attending the 69th edition of the International Astronautical Congress in Bremen, Germany, Space Foundation CEO Tom Zelibor signed an agreement with Italy’s Fiera Roma and Fondazione Amaldi to organize the first European forum dedicated to the global development of projects and technologies derived from the space industry.

Being held in December 2019, at the Fiera Roma in Rome, Italy, the New Space Economy European (NSE) Expoforum 2019 will assemble the best and brightest of the European space community — agencies, governments, enterprises, research centers, investors, international buyers, SMEs, start-ups, innovators, venture capital funds and showcase their innovation and leadership with the New Space Economy.

At the signing ceremony, Space Foundation CEO Tom Zelibor remarked, “The Space Foundation prides itself on opening doors of opportunity for everyone in the space frontier. Working with our Italian partners, the New Space Economy Expoforum will showcase the innovation, imagination and commitment of Europe’s most enterprising space leaders.”

Working with ASI, the Italian Space Agency, and the NSE’s organizers, the Space Foundation will provide guidance and inputs on speakers, panels, presentations and contents for the multiday program, including the Scientific Committee of the event, which will be guided by Roberto Battiston, President of ASI, the Italian Space Agency.

About the Space Foundation
Founded in 1983, the Space Foundation is a 501(c)(3) and the world’s premier organization to inspire, educate, connect, and advocate on behalf of the global space community. It is a nonprofit leader in space awareness activities, educational programs, and major industry events, including the annual Space Symposium. Space Foundation headquarters is in Colorado Springs, Colo., USA, and has a public Discovery Center, including El Pomar Space Gallery, Northrop Grumman Science Center featuring Science On a Sphere® and the Lockheed Martin Space Education Center. The Space Foundation has a Washington, D.C., office and field representatives in Houston and the Florida Space Coast. It publishes The Space Report: The Authoritative Guide to Global Space Activity, and through its Space CertificationTM and Space Technology Hall of Fame® programs, recognizes space-based innovations that have been adapted to improve life on Earth.
